Software upgrading method and device of terminal equipment and electronic system

A technology for upgrading terminal equipment and software, applied in the field of software upgrading of terminal equipment and electronic systems, it can solve the problems of terminal operation errors, terminal data loss, and high time cost, so as to ensure normal operation and reduce the probability of errors and omissions. , the effect of reducing the complexity of the upgrade

Pending Publication Date: 2020-06-09
NINGBO SANXING MEDICAL & ELECTRIC CO LTD
View PDF8 Cites 2 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0002] The acquisition terminals used in the power industry usually need to be upgraded to increase various requirements. The main upgrade methods include: remote upgrade and local upgrade, but the existing upgrade program will erase the relevant data stored in the terminal storage medium. As a result, the data stored in the terminal after the upgrade is lost, which seriously affects whether the terminal can work normally.
Aiming at the problem of data loss after the terminal upgrade, it is usually necessary for the operation and maintenance personnel to debug the software through the main station or the local background, and send the relevant parameters again to ensure that the terminal can run normally after the upgrade; in addition, the control commands may be lost after the terminal upgrade is completed, and it is impossible to know Do you need to issue the input command again, causing the terminal to fail to work normally?
This method requires a lot of manual debugging when many terminals need to be upgraded, which is cumbersome and time-consuming; at the same time, if errors or omissions occur in the process of debugging parameters, it will cause errors in the operation of the terminals.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Software upgrading method and device of terminal equipment and electronic system
  • Software upgrading method and device of terminal equipment and electronic system
  • Software upgrading method and device of terminal equipment and electronic system

Examples

Experimental program
Comparison scheme
Effect test

Embodiment 1

[0025] First, the embodiment of the present invention provides a software upgrade method for terminal equipment, which is applied to terminal equipment, such as figure 1 As shown, the method includes the following steps:

[0026] Step S102, if an upgrade instruction is received, determine whether data recovery is required after the upgrade;

[0027] The above-mentioned upgrade command usually carries an upgrade program or upgrade file to enable the terminal to perform an upgrade operation. The upgrade command can use the electric power wireless public network to transmit the upgrade program from the main station, or it can be transferred to the acquisition through a medium such as a U disk. In the local upgrade mode of the terminal, an internal upgrade file is identified, wherein the terminal usually has an interface, which can be inserted into a medium such as a U disk. Specifically, after receiving the upgrade instruction, the terminal can read the current status informatio...

Embodiment 2

[0034]This embodiment provides another software upgrade method for terminal equipment. This method is implemented on the basis of the above embodiments, focusing on the description of judging whether data recovery is required after the upgrade and backing up the preset data that needs to be restored through the preset storage module. The specific implementation process of the steps (realized by steps S202-S206), such as figure 2 As shown, the method includes the following steps:

[0035] Step S202, if an upgrade instruction is received, read the current configuration information and the state of the control function;

[0036] The above-mentioned configuration information can be the total addition group information of the terminal, which indicates the value calculated according to the set addition or subtraction operation relationship of a certain similar electrical value of each related measurement point, for example, the power of several preset measurement points or the sum...

Embodiment 3

[0054] Corresponding to the above method embodiment, see Figure 4 A schematic structural diagram of a software upgrade device for terminal equipment shown, the device includes:

[0055] A data recovery judging module 41, configured to determine whether data recovery is required after the upgrade if an upgrade instruction is received;

[0056] The data backup module 42 is used to backup the preset data that needs to be restored through the preset storage module if data recovery is required;

[0057] The upgrade executing module 43 is configured to execute the upgrade operation corresponding to the upgrade instruction.

[0058] Further, the above-mentioned data recovery judging module includes:

[0059] The state information reading unit is used to read the current configuration information and the state of the control function;

[0060] The data recovery determination unit is used to determine that data recovery needs to be performed after the upgrade if the configuration i...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ention provides a software upgrading method and device for terminal equipment and an electronic system, and the method comprises the steps: firstly judging whether data recovery needs to be carried out or not after upgrading if an upgrading command is received; if data recovery needs to be carried out, backing up preset data needing to be recovered through a preset storage module; and finally, executing a corresponding upgrading operation according to the upgrading instruction. In this manner, if upgrading is needed, whether data recovery is needed or not after upgrading is judged; upgrading mode can be flexibly selected, the upgrade complexity is reduced, if data recovery is needed, data is backed up in a preset storage module, the upgrading operation is carried out without carrying out the operation of parameter issuing of the secondary master station after each upgrading is completed, so that the upgrading operation is simplified, the upgrading cost is reduced, the probability of mistakes and omissions during secondary parameter issuing is also reduced, the upgrading stability is improved, and the normal operation work is ensured.

Description

technical field [0001] The present invention relates to the technical field of software upgrading, in particular to a method, device and electronic system for software upgrading of terminal equipment. Background technique [0002] The acquisition terminals used in the power industry usually need to be upgraded to increase various requirements. The main upgrade methods include: remote upgrade and local upgrade, but the existing upgrade program will erase the relevant data stored in the terminal storage medium. As a result, the data stored in the terminal after the upgrade is lost, which seriously affects whether the terminal can work normally. Aiming at the problem of data loss after the terminal upgrade, it is usually necessary for the operation and maintenance personnel to debug the software through the main station or the local background, and send the relevant parameters again to ensure that the terminal can run normally after the upgrade; in addition, the control command...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Applications(China)
IPC IPC(8): G06F8/65
CPCG06F8/65
Inventor 魏毅刘绪胜丁成立
Owner NINGBO SANXING MEDICAL & ELECTRIC C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products